Macaroni Grill ravioli Di Gamberi
Report
Rich and decadent shrimp filled homemade ravioli in a rich creamy lemon butter sauce is hard to resist.

Ingredients
Homemade Pasta Ingredients
- 1 pound all-purpose flour
- 4 eggs
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on water
- 1 teaspoon salt
Shrimp Stuffing
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 tablespoon butter
- 1 1/2 pounds shrimp , cleaned and devined
- 2 cups chopped leeks white portion only
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on ground white pepper
- 1 pound ricotta cheese
- 1 egg
- 1/4 cup heavy cream
- 1 tablespoon Fresh Basil, chopped fine
- 1/2 tablespoon Fresh Thyme, chopped fine
Lemon Butter Sauce
- 2 cups butter
- 1/4 cup dry white wine
- 2 tablespoons chopped garlic
- 2 teaspoons saffron threads you can substitute with turmeric
- 1/4 teaspoon ground white pepper
- 2 tablespoons lemon juice
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 pound Cooked shrimp
Instructions
Pasta Instructions
- Place the flour in a mound on a clean, dry surface. Form a well or hole in the center of the flour. Break eggs into the center of the flour and add the oil, water, and salt.
- Use your hands to mix the ingredients together and slowly mix in the flour. Knead until well mixed. Cover with a clean towel, and let it rest for 30 minutes. Cut the dough into quarters. Begin to pass the dough through a pasta machine and continue to run it through until the dough is smooth. Run the dough through the thinnest setting to form 4 sheets of dough.
Shrimp filling
- Shrimp Filling Place olive oil and butter in a saute pan. Warm. Add shrimp, leeks, salt, and pepper. Cook for 4 minutes. Remove shrimp and set aside. In a bowl combine ricotta cheese, egg, cream, basil and thyme, and mix together. Combine cooled shrimp mixture and leek mixture.
Filling the Ravioli
- Filling the ravioli Brush each sheet of pasta with beaten egg. Place 1 tablespoon mounds of shrimp/leek mixture 3 inches apart along 1 side of pasta. Fold the pasta over to form pockets. Gently press an indentation into the dough between the mounds of shrimp/leek mixture. Cut the ravioli into pieces along these lines.
Lemon Butter Sauce
- Lemon Butter Sauce Melt butter in a saute pan. Add garlic, saffron, and pepper. Saute for 2 minutes. Add white wine and cook for 1 minute. Add lemon juice and cream. Cook until well mixed. Add cooked shrimp and cook for 1 minute. Serve by cooking ravioli for about 2 -3 minutes in a pot of boiling salted water. Remove from water and drain. Place ravioli in a bowl and cover with sauce.
